#271: Are You Interested in Autism Research? How Intranasal Vasopressin May Improve Autism
from Turn Autism Around · host Dr. Mary Barbera
Dr. Mary Barbera explores the latest in autism research, focusing on Dr. Karen Parker's study on intranasal vasopressin. Despite challenges, such as translating animal model research to human application, vasopressin shows promise in improving social behavior and reducing anxiety in children with autism. Supported by the Simons Foundation, this research highlights potential breakthroughs in autism treatment.
